ANECDOTE

Counterculture Sparked A Career

  • John Mackey moved into a vegetarian co-op at 23 and became the food buyer, which launched his career in natural foods.
  • He then worked at The Good Food Company and realized he wanted to open his own store.
ANECDOTE

Humble Beginnings In An Old House

  • Mackey and partners raised $45,000 and opened Safer Way in an old house with a cafe above the store.
  • The first store sold bulk foods and produce and employed around 10–20 people.
ANECDOTE

Lost Money, Then Learned Fast

  • They lost half their startup capital in year one but learned retail basics and made a profit the second year.
  • Mackey read extensively and rapidly iterated on what didn't work to improve the business.
